Ceisteanna—Questions. Oral Answers. - Foreign Debt.

14.

asked the Minister for Finance the total accumulated foreign debt up to 30 June 1985; the total outstanding national debt as of the same date; the level of net Exchequer borrowing as a whole in the first half of 1985; and the level of net Exchequer foreign borrowing in the same period.

The total accumulated foreign debt of the Exchequer at 30 June last was £8.7 billion and the total outstanding Exchequer national debt at the same date was £19.7 billion. During the first half of 1985 net Exchequer borrowing operations came to £1,905 million, comprising—

net foreign borrowing of £937 million, net sales of securities in the domestic market by the Exchequer and the Central Bank of £818 million and receipts from small savings of £150 million.

Part of the Central Bank's sales of securities in the domestic market were made out of the bank's portfolio of Government securities and will result in cash receipts to the Exchequer according as the portfolio is replenished.
